Couple of questions =

1. What does it put out under load with say a 2-2.5ohm Atty on top ?
Not sure on this, i'll get back to this one.
2. What safety features does it have considering you have to stack Batts which doesnt really appeal to me ? does it have vent holes on the bottom or any slots on the side. What happens if the stacked Batts went into thermal runway ?
The sleeves caps are pressure fitted. In the event of battery failure, they will pop off.
Currently we offer to drill a whole in the battery sleeve. The atomizer sleeve is already vented.

Our next batch of units will have vent holes on the battery sleeve from the manufacturer. It will also have an on/off feature on the switch.

3VO version 2 has been released!
Changes: ON/OFF Feature, Improved Switch, Long Atomizer Cover, Your Choice of Batteries, Vented Battery Sleeve.

Starting Price: $47.99

Red - you should watch pbusardo's SVR vs EVO vid - before the SVR info was updated on the site, it listed the same voltages as the 3VO/EVO - however it was pushing less voltage. I believe the updated info on the SVR site is bringing it up to the same actual voltages as the 3VO/EVO that 310 is selling. So basically, before there were 2 different versions, with the 3VO actually outperforming the SVR, now it looks like they are the same version essentially, but they are actually in stock on the 310 site and you can buy it a la carte - I just ordered one with 2 batteries, a DC carto, drip tip for about 51$ with free shipping. The SVR is out of stock and lists at 100$. Didn't take me long to figure out which one was the better deal for me.
